
Developed and delivered a validation feature for Cloud Run Direct VPC and Connector Configuration within the GoogleCloudPlatform/magic-modules repository. This work focused on preventing conflicting configurations between Direct VPC and connectors, thereby improving the reliability of cloud functions and services deployed on Cloud Run. The implementation leveraged YAML configuration skills and a strong understanding of cloud infrastructure and cloud services to ensure robust deployment-time checks. By collaborating on code changes and emphasizing code quality, the developer helped reduce runtime misconfigurations, leading to improved service uptime and greater deployment confidence for teams relying on Cloud Run in production environments.
